|
|
|
|
|
|
Mitglied
Registrierungsdatum: May 2000
Beiträge: 261
|
problem mit erstellen der datenbank für phpnuke
hallo,
hab folgendes problem wenn ich die nuke.sql laden will:
SQL-Befehl :
--
------------------------------------------------------- --
--
--
CREATE TABLE confirm(
confirm_id char( 32 ) NOT NULL default '',
session_id char( 32 ) NOT NULL default '',
code char( 6 ) NOT NULL default '',
PRIMARY KEY ( session_id, confirm_id )
) TYPE = MYISAM
MySQL meldet:
#1064 - You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near '---------------------------------------------------------
--
--
was ist das für ein fehler?? ich versuch das ganze auf meinem rechner zu starten...
für hilfe dankbar...
tschüss
|
20. 11. 2003, 22:32
|
#1
|
|
selbsthilfe durch google
Registrierungsdatum: May 2002
Beiträge: 6.432
|
Du must die Striche ( - ) wegmachen, die versteht mysql nicht, da das auch kein sql ist.
Also nur
Code:
CREATE TABLE confirm(
confirm_id char( 32 ) NOT NULL default '',
session_id char( 32 ) NOT NULL default '',
code char( 6 ) NOT NULL default '',
PRIMARY KEY ( session_id, confirm_id )
) TYPE = MYISAM
und schon funktioniert das.
mfGr
|
20. 11. 2003, 23:33
|
#2
|
|
Mitglied
(Threadstarter)
Registrierungsdatum: May 2000
Beiträge: 261
|
danke....das hat geholfen...allerdings hab ich jetzt ein nächstes problem:
SQL-Befehl :
TABLE structure FOR TABLE 'nuke_pages_categories' CREATE TABLE nuke_pages_categories(
cid int( 10 ) NOT NULL AUTO_INCREMENT ,
title varchar( 255 ) NOT NULL default '',
description text NOT NULL ,
PRIMARY KEY ( cid ) ,
KEY cid( cid )
) TYPE = MYISAM
MySQL meldet:
#1064 - You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near 'Table structure for table 'nuke_pages_categories'
CREATE TABLE
warum ist dieser befehl nicht erlaubt??
tschüss
|
21. 11. 2003, 06:49
|
#3
|
|
selbsthilfe durch google
Registrierungsdatum: May 2002
Beiträge: 6.432
|
Weil
Zitat:
|
TABLE structure FOR TABLE 'nuke_pages_categories'
|
nur ein Kommentar ist und entsprechend entfernt werden muss.
mfGr
|
21. 11. 2003, 08:56
|
#4
|
|
Mitglied
(Threadstarter)
Registrierungsdatum: May 2000
Beiträge: 261
|
danke...es hat geklappt....
allerdings hab ich das nächste problem:
hab jetz mit locahost/php-nuke/html/admin.php als erstes einen super-user angelegt. das hat auch geklappt, danach erscheint der hauptbildschirm für den super-user....wähl ich da jetzt zum bsp "eintstellungen" aus so frägt er mich wieder nach der admin-id und dem passwort. geb ich das ein so lande ich wieder auf dem hauptbildschirm...
was ist da falsch??
tschüss
|
21. 11. 2003, 15:26
|
#5
|
|
selbsthilfe durch google
Registrierungsdatum: May 2002
Beiträge: 6.432
|
Hast Du Cookies für die Domäne freigegeben?
mfGr
|
21. 11. 2003, 16:09
|
#6
|
|
Mitglied
(Threadstarter)
Registrierungsdatum: May 2000
Beiträge: 261
|
jo...das hab ich auch vermutet....hab dann aber mal meine firewall ausgeschaltet und es ging immer noch net...dann dürfte ja eigentlich nix mehr cookies blocken...
|
21. 11. 2003, 16:52
|
#7
|
|
selbsthilfe durch google
Registrierungsdatum: May 2002
Beiträge: 6.432
|
Vielleicht hilft es be Dir in der PHP.ini
anstatt off zu stellen.
Wird bei Dir denn ein Cookie erstellt?
mfGr
|
21. 11. 2003, 20:42
|
#8
|
|
Mitglied
(Threadstarter)
Registrierungsdatum: May 2000
Beiträge: 261
|
also das mit dem register_globals = on hat nicht geklappt...
und es werden folgende cookies angelegt:
administrator@www.phpnuke[1]
administrator@phpnuke[2]
administrator@www.phpnuke-forum[1]#
administrator@phpnuke[3]
aber es klappt trotzdem nicht!?
gruss
|
22. 11. 2003, 08:49
|
#9
|
|
Mitglied
Registrierungsdatum: Mar 2000
Beiträge: 1.895
|
Hab Fehler bei nuke.sql bei Version 7.8
CREATE TABLE nuke_banner(
bid int( 11 ) NOT NULL AUTO_INCREMENT ,
cid int( 11 ) NOT NULL default '0',
name varchar( 50 ) NOT NULL default '',
imptotal int( 11 ) NOT NULL default '0',
impmade int( 11 ) NOT NULL default '0',
clicks int( 11 ) NOT NULL default '0',
imageurl varchar( 100 ) NOT NULL default '',
clickurl varchar( 200 ) NOT NULL default '',
alttext varchar( 255 ) NOT NULL default '',
`date` datetime default NULL ,
dateend datetime default NULL ,
position int( 10 ) NOT NULL default '0',
active tinyint( 1 ) NOT NULL default '1',
ad_class varchar( 5 ) NOT NULL default '',
ad_code text NOT NULL ,
ad_width int( 4 ) default '0',
ad_height int( 4 ) default '0',
PRIMARY KEY ( bid ) ,
KEY bid( bid ) ,
KEY cid( cid )
)ENGINE = MYISAM
MySQL meldet:
#1064 - You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near 'ENGINE = MYISAM' at line 20
|
17. 09. 2005, 19:07
|
#10
|
|
Alle Zeitangaben in UTC +1. Es ist jetzt 07:00 Uhr.
|
|